About the role

South Country Co-op is seeking a dynamic and experienced Human Resources Advisor to join our Talent and Culture Team, at our Business Support Centre in Medicine Hat, AB. This role blends full-cycle recruitment leadership with labour relations expertise, supporting our leaders and teams across the organization.

If you are passionate about building strong workplace relationships, driving talent strategies, and supporting leaders through complex employee matters, we want to hear from you.

What You’ll Do

As a trusted HR partner, you will provide guidance and leadership across primarily, talent acquisition and labour relations while contributing to broader HR strategies and programs.

You will be responsible for advising and guiding Team Leaders on policies, Employment Standards, Human Rights, Legislation, Collective Bargaining Agreements, and Retention.  You will promote employee wellness and work closely with the Human Resources team to support and build a strategic Human Resources and Labour Relations services support model.  You will provide coaching advice on corrective actions, and providing leadership on current and new HR systems programs, projects, and processes.  In addition, you will ensure alignment to the organization’s mission, vision, and values, focusing on proactively supporting the leadership team in delivering business outcomes and building effective and engaged teams.

Recruitment & Talent Management

  • Lead and support full-cycle recruitment, onboarding, and retention strategies 
  • Oversee and optimize talent acquisition programs, systems, and processes (including ATS and sourcing strategies)
  • Coach leaders on effective hiring, onboarding, and workforce planning practices 
  • Strengthen the organization’s employee value proposition and employer brand

Organizational Development

  • Provide coaching and mentorship to leaders and team members

  • Support a positive, inclusive workplace culture that encourages engagement, innovation, and continuous improvement

  • Develop and foster strong work relationships with the leadership team and actively participate in short and long-term strategic planning and decision-making

  • Align HR programs, policies, and initiatives with organizational values, goals, and business strategy

Labour Relations & Employee Relations

  • Advise leaders on collective bargaining agreements, employment legislation, and company policies
  • Maintain a thorough understanding of all collective bargaining agreements; ensure consistent interpretation and application of collective agreements and relevant legislation
  • Provide advice and guidance on interpreting and administering the Co-op’s policies and procedures, the collective bargaining agreement, Alberta Employment Standards, Canadian Human Rights, and other applicable legislation 
  • Provide coaching and advice on corrective actions, often for sensitive or complex situations
  • Provide support and coach leaders through grievance processes, investigations, and corrective actions  

 

HR Strategy & Operations

  • Partner with leadership to align HR programs with business goals and Co-op values 
  • Support HR systems, metrics, compensation programs, and continuous improvement initiatives 
  • Lead or contribute to HR projects, training, and program development 

 

Who you are: You are looking for a career in Human Resources and:

  • Undergraduate degree in Business, Commerce, Human Resources, or a related field; CPHR designation (or in progress) is an asset 
  •  5+ years of progressive HR experience in a unionized environment; retail experience is an asset 
  • Strong knowledge of labour relations, including collective bargaining, grievance handling, arbitration, and collective agreement interpretation 
  • Expertise in recruitment strategies, sourcing, and onboarding best practices 
  • Excellent interpersonal, communication, and problem-solving skills, with the ability to convey complex information clearly 
  • Proven ability to manage sensitive and complex situations with professionalism and discretion 
  • Strong organizational, planning, and analytical skills, with the ability to manage competing priorities in a fast-paced environment 
  • Proficient in HR systems, applicant tracking systems, and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ook), including advanced document and spreadsheet development 
  • Results driven, trustworthy, and committed to delivering high-quality outcomes 
  • Collaborative relationship-builder who values diverse perspectives and contributes to shared goals
